Top attractions near Summertown
Summertown in Oxford offers a delightful blend of cultural and family-friendly attractions. Visitors can explore local churches, history museums, and a historic palace, all within a charming neighbourhood. Perfect for a city-themed holiday, the area provides a rich mix of cultural insights and outdoor experiences for travellers seeking a genuine taste of English heritage.
- Blenheim Palace: Experience a historic palace exuding cultural vibes, situated 10km from Summertown, perfect for those keen on heritage and grandeur.
- Oxford Castle: Discover a castle with romantic and cultural ambience, located 3km away from Summertown, ideal for a day of exploration.
- Christ Church College: Visit a church rich in culture, also 3km from Summertown, offering serene and inspiring surroundings.

Things to do recommended for families
Your family will love exploring the beautiful parks in Summertown, such as Cutteslowe Park, featuring a playground and mini-golf. Visit the iconic Oxford University Museum of Natural History for fascinating exhibits and hands-on activities that will delight kids of all ages.
